I have a new H77-DS3H system running a Core i7 3770, EVGA GTX 660 Ti and 8 GB RAM (2x4 GB).
I'm trying to boot Lion using the standard iBoot w/ Retail DVD with 4GB of RAM installed, but no matter which flag I choose to boot it just rolls down some text and the screen goes dark. That's it, nothing happens. I tried fiddling with the BIOS setup and I even tried an illegal distro. Same thing happened.
Rolling in an old HDD that contained a pre-installed Mountain Lion 10.8.1 it gave me a kernel panic caused by FakeSMC.kext.

What could possibly do this? I tried booting up with 8GB of RAM but the graphics were messed up I couldn't read anything. Help?

Lion did not and had never been released with a DVD. Do you mean you are trying to install Snow Leopard? If so it won't work as Snow Leopard is not compatible with your system.

You are using an Ivy Bridge system and you need Mountain Lion. However, you need access to a real Mac running Snow Leopard or higher to access the Mac App Store, download Mountain Lion and make a UniBeast Mountain Lion stick.
